Centre Makes No Change In Repo Rates; Read To Know More

The Monetary Policy Committee (MPC) has introduced that the repo charge below the liquidity adjustment facility (LAF) will keep staying at 4.0% at some stage in its assembly hung on December 8, 2021. MPC has determined to preserve the opposite repo charge unchanged at 3.35%. The bank rate and the marginal status facility (MSF) charge keep staying at 4.25%.

What is Repo Rate?

Repo charge is the critical financial institution of India, i.e. Reserve Bank of India (RBI), which borrows cash from the industrial banks. In case of an economic crisis, the industrial banks can lend cash from the RBI and the charge at which the cash is furnished is known as the repo charge.

Repo charge is utilized by the critical financial institution to govern the cash delivery withinside the marketplace. In turn, this allows for controlling inflation and allows adjust the economy.

How Does Repo Rate Work?

As cited earlier, the repo charge is utilized by the critical financial institution of India to govern the glide of cash withinside the marketplace. When the marketplace is hit with the aid of using inflation, RBI will increase the repo charge.

An accelerated repo charge denotes that the banks who borrow cash at some stage in this era from the critical financial institution will pay better hobby. This discourages the banks to borrow cash, which in turn, reduces the delivery of cash withinside the marketplace and allows negating inflation. Similarly, the repo costs are reduced withinside the case of a recession.

Repo Rate vs Reverse Repo Rate

Repo charge is charged in opposition to finances lent via way of means of the RBI to industrial banks and different monetary institutions. The opposite repo charge, on the alternative hand, is the charge of the hobby this is presented via way of means of the primary financial institution to the economic banks who deposit finances withinside the RBI treasury.


A Repo charge is usually better than the opposite repo charge.
Repo charge allows for governing the inflation withinside the market. The opposite repo charge, on the alternative hand, allows governing the delivery of cash withinside the market.

Impact Of Repo Rate On A Common Man’s Life?

As mentioned earlier, the repo charge is the charge via the means of the RBI for finances lent to the commercial banks.

When the repo charge will increase, the hobby charge at which industrial banks borrow cash from the primary financial institution will increase and the borrowing turns costlier. In turn, the commercial banks will boom their lending costs to manage up with the hike withinside the repo charge. Thus, while the common man borrows cash from the commercial banks, the charge turns better, and they become paying better interest for the mortgage that they borrow.
